In the present paper, we investigate how the property of \"being tilting\" behaves in this situation. It turns out that any tilting module over $\\Lambda$ gives rise to tilting modules over $\\Lambda_x$ and $\\Lambda / x \\Lambda$ after localization and passing to quotient respectively.
